🌍 About Naples
Naples invented the pizza margherita, and the version here is nothing like the export: a soft, blistered, soupy-centred Neapolitan pie eaten with a fork, often folded into a *portafoglio* (wallet) and eaten walking. Order one at a back-street pizzeria, not a tourist terrace. The single thing to see is the Veiled Christ in the Cappella Sansevero — a 1753 marble figure carved from one block, the shroud so thin over the body that people still argue it must be a trick. Walk Spaccanapoli, the dead-straight, canyon-narrow lane that slices the old centre in two. Come April to June or September: warm, swimmable sea, manageable crowds. Skip July and August, genuinely hot and sticky, and November, the wettest month.
